Vanity Fair’s Graydon Carter: ‘I framed all 40 of Trump’s tweets to me’

After over a quarter of a century at the helm of Vanity Fair, Graydon Carter, famed for his Oscar parties, is stepping down as editor. I’ve been speaking to the man once dubbed “the ringmaster of Hollywood” about his life, his feud with Donald Trump and whether he could have done more to investigate rumours about Harvey Weinstein.
